-Monday’s WWE Raw received a majority vote of B as the letter grade with 42 percent of the vote. I gave the show a C grade. The company was shorthanded due to injuries and it didn’t do much to in terms of increasing my level of enthusiasm for the Royal Rumble.

-Tuesday’s WWE Smackdown received a C grade with 46 percent of the vote. I gave the show a D grade and that feels slightly generous.

Birthdays and Notables

-Perro Aguayo is 72 today.

-“The Million Dollar Man” Ted DiBiase is 64 today. He will appear at Monday’s Raw 25 event.

-Dave Bautista is 49.

-Karl Anderson (Chad Allegra) is 38.

-Mark Briscoe (a/k/a Jay Pugh) is 33.

–James “Toots” Mondt was born on January 18, 1984. He was a wrestler and the co-promoter of the World Wide Wrestling Federation (WWE) along with Vince McMahon Sr.

-The Sheik (a/k/a Ed Farhat) died on January 18, 2003 at age 78.

-Pez Whatley died of a heart attack on January 18, 2005 at age 54.
